Volunteer: Volunteer Reader - Twin Ports News of the Air Radio (TPNA)The Lighthouse Center for Vision Loss hosts a local station as part of a statewide radio service offered through the St. Paul-based Minnesota State Services for the Blind. The service equips individuals with special radios that broadcast news from across the state, as well as book readings and more. From the radio room at the Lighthouse, volunteers read local articles from the Duluth News Tribune and other regional newspapers. The TPNA radio broadcasts over a special radio frequency and is utilized by hundreds of Northlanders with low vision or blindness. Special radios are available free of charge from State Services for the Blind as part of its Radio Talking Book network. Each volunteer typically reads once or twice a month from 8 am until 11 am, along with a co-reader for that day. Teams of readers share responsibility for one day of the week under direction of a volunteer day captain.
